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Mouldsworth to Georgemas Junction start from as little as £26.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Mouldsworth to Georgemas Junction start from £159.60 one way, or £228.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Mouldsworth to Georgemas Junction are available for £174.00 one way, or £348.00 return

Facilities at Mouldsworth Station

While Mouldsworth station might not boast a plethora of modern facilities, it offers the essentials for your journey. There's no traditional ticket office, but ticket machines are available to collect tickets purchased online, although they aren't equipped for accessibility. An induction loop system is in place to assist those with hearing impairments, and there's step-free access on the Chester-bound platform. However, passengers heading towards Manchester need to navigate a steep, uneven path and two steps, which might pose issues for those with mobility constraints.

For those requiring assistance, there are provisions through the Passenger Assist service, allowing travelers to book help in advance. The absence of amenities such as toilets, refreshment facilities, and a waiting room does make the station quite basic, but its utilitarian simplicity offers a touch of old-world charm, evocative of train travel from yesteryear. If you're looking for refreshment stops or cash machines, you'll need to plan for alternatives in the surrounding area.

Station Details and Facilities

Georgemas Junction might not offer a plethora of amenities, but its essential features ensure travelers can navigate it with ease. This Category A station provides step-free access throughout, making it hassle-free for those with mobility issues. However, it lacks a ticket office, ticket machines, and even smartcard facilities, which means passengers should arrange their travel tickets prior to arrival. Despite its limitations, it does offer basic seating areas and customer help points equipped with an induction loop to assist those with hearing impairments.

Onward Travel Options

Though the station itself is somewhat basic, onward travel opportunities from Georgemas Junction are plentiful, thanks to its links with other transportation modes. Local bus services conveniently pick up and drop off in the station's car park, with more detailed information available from What3Words. Those seeking taxi services can find suitable providers by visiting Train Taxi. While the station lacks bicycle hire facilities, there are stands available for those cycling to the journey.
